Advantageous trade can occur between countries if demands or preferences differ between countries. Individuals in. The principle( theory) of comparative advantage: Trade can benefit all countries if each country specializes in the goods in which it has a comparative advantage. Why do many countries import the same things they export.

Because different nations have different natural resources and human capabilities, trade has become a popular method of allowing nations to get the products people need, such as when the United States exports goods like wheat and corn to Japan and imports goods like computers and cars from Japan.
